Naan

Serving: 9 Preparation time: A few hrs Ingredients: Unbleached white flour: 3 1/4 cups Baking powder: 1 ts Salt: 1/4 ts Plain yogurt: 1 3/4 cups Unsalted butter (optional) The Steps: Pre - Preparation : Soften the butter. Preparation : 1) Sift the flour, baking powder, and salt into a bowl. 2) Slowly add as much yogurt as you need to gather the flour together and make a soft, resilient dough. 3) Knead for about 10 mins and form a ball. 4) Put the ball in a bowl and cover the bowl with a damp dishcloth. 5) Set aside in a warm place for 1 1/2 to 2 hrs. 6) Knead the dough again and divide into 9 equal parts. 7) Keep them covered. 8) Heat a cast-iron skillet or griddle over a low flame, and pre-heat. 9) Take one of the parts of dough and make a ball out of it. 10) Flatten it and then roll out on a lightly floured surface until you have a round that is about 1/8 inch thick. 11) When the skillet is very hot, pick up the naan and slap it onto the heated surface. 12) Let it cook slowly for about 4 to 5 mins. 13) Now put the skillet under the broiler for 1 to 1-1/2 mins or until the puffing-up process is complete and there are a few reddish spots on the naan. 14) Remove the naan with a spatula and brush with butter if you like. 15) Make all the naans this way, keeping them stacked and covered with a clean dishcloth. 16) Before you eat, wrap as many as you need in aluminum foil and heat in an oven at 400 degrees F for 15 mins. Calories: 114 per serving Suggested Accompaniments: Any chicken or vegetable dish.
